Key Facts
- 𧔘's instance of is recorded as Unicode character[2].
- 𧔘's instance of is recorded as CJKV character[3].
- 𧔘's instance of is recorded as sinogram[4].
- 𧔘's writing system is recorded as Chinese characters[5].
- 𧔘's Unicode character is recorded as 𧔘[6].
- 𧔘's catalog is recorded as Chart of Variant Forms of National Characters[7].
- 𧔘's Unicode code point is recorded as 27518[8].
- 𧔘's HTML entity is recorded as 𧔘[9].
- 𧔘's HTML entity is recorded as 𧔘[10].
- 𧔘's stroke count is recorded as {'unit': '1', 'amount': '+21'}[11].
- 𧔘's radical is recorded as Kanxi radical 142 (⾍)[12].
- 𧔘's GlyphWiki ID is recorded as u27518[13].
- 𧔘's CJKV variant character is recorded as 蠉[14].
- 𧔘's Cangjie input is recorded as LIWLV[15].
- 𧔘's Unicode block is recorded as CJK Unified Ideographs Extension B[16].
- 𧔘's ideographic description sequence is recorded as ⿰[17].
- 𧔘's ideographic description sequence is recorded as 虫[18].
- 𧔘's ideographic description sequence is recorded as 瞏[19].
- 𧔘's Unicode character name is recorded as CJK UNIFIED IDEOGRAPH-27518[20].
- 𧔘's Dictionary of Variant Chinese Characters ID is recorded as B04415-001[21].
- 𧔘's International Encoded Han Character and Variants Database ID is recorded as 57711[22].
